OPEN-SOURCE SCRIPT

Commodity Pulse Matrix v3 [WavesUnchained]

151
Overview

Multi-Timeframe Confluence Indicator for Commodities. Combines 6 scoring categories across multiple timeframes with advanced entry timing and risk management.

Key Features

6-Category Scoring System
• Flow: Money flow and volume pressure
• Momentum: RSI, CCI, Rate of Change
• Trend: ADX, EMA alignment, directional movement
• Volatility: ATR-based market conditions
• Structure: Price position relative to key MAs
• Divergence: Price/indicator divergence detection

Multi-Timeframe Analysis
• Automatic TF hierarchy based on chart timeframe
• Entry/Bias/Trend from different timeframes
• Consensus scoring across all active TFs
• HTF confirmation mode (non-repainting)

Entry Engine
• Breakout entries with momentum confirmation
• Pullback entries at support/resistance
• Continuation entries in trending markets
• Counter-trend filter (optional)
• Signal density: Few / Moderate / Many

Diamond Zones
• Pivot-based support/resistance detection
• ATR-padded zone boundaries
• Zone strength scoring
• Visual boxes on chart

Signal Quality Gate
• ATR filter: No trend signals in ranging markets
• Volume filter: No entries on low volume
• Mean-reversion allowed in range markets

Heat Score System
• Setup quality assessment (0-1 scale)
• MTF alignment component
• Signal strength component
• Confluence component

Exhaustion Detection
• RSI extreme zones
• Large range candles (ATR expansion)
• High volume spikes
• Rejection wicks
• Small body candles

Mean Reversion System
• WaveTrend-based signals
• Dynamic overbought/oversold zones
• JMA smoothing for reduced lag
• Signal cooldown management

Risk Management
• ATR-based stop-loss calculation
• Multi-target take-profit levels
• Regime-aware position sizing
• Risk quality grading

Visualization

Matrix Table
• 6 category scores per timeframe
• Total score with color coding
• Setup status and confluence
• Heat score and confidence level
• TF action recommendations

Chart Elements
• JMA gradient fill (trend visualization)
• Diamond zone boxes (S/R levels)
• Signal shapes (triangles)
• Volatility stop lines
• HTF midline
• Pivot labels (S/R markers)

Configuration

Timeframes
• Confirmed HTF bars only (prevents repainting)
• Chart TF priority weight

Entry Engine
• Enable/disable entry types (Breakout/Pullback/Continuation)
• Allow counter-trend entries
• Trend JMA settings
• Volatility stop multiplier

Signal Boost
• RSI extreme boost
• WaveTrend extreme boost
• Strength threshold

Take-Profit
• Modes: Simple / Smart / Conservative / Multi-Target
• ATR multipliers for each level
• Regime-adjusted targets

Visualization
• Matrix table position and mode
• JMA lines and gradient
• Diamond zone boxes
• Pivot labels
• Signal age display
• Bottom area indicator

Mean Reversion
• WaveTrend smoothing lengths
• Zone lookback and multiplier
• Signal cooldown
• Show zones/labels/exits

TradingView Alerts
• Entry Long/Short signals
• Strong/Moderate signal differentiation
• Webhook compatible

Recommended Usage

1. Select chart timeframe (15M-Daily recommended)
2. Watch matrix table for MTF confluence
3. Wait for signal shapes on chart
4. Confirm with Heat Score (>0.5 = quality setup)
5. Check Diamond Zones for S/R context
6. Use ATR-based SL/TP from risk management

Input Groups

• Timeframes: HTF confirmation, chart weight
• Entry Engine: Entry types, density, JMA settings
• Signal Boost: RSI/WT boost settings
• Signal Quality: ATR/Volume thresholds
• Technical: ATR length, SL multiplier
• Take-Profit: Mode, ATR multiples, regime adjustment
• Visualization: Matrix, JMA, zones, labels
• HTF Midline: Mode, resolution, color
• Mean Reversion: WaveTrend settings, zones
• Colors: Bull/bear color scheme

---

Educational purposes only. Not financial advice. Test thoroughly before live trading.

Thông báo miễn trừ trách nhiệm

Thông tin và các ấn phẩm này không nhằm mục đích, và không cấu thành, lời khuyên hoặc khuyến nghị về tài chính, đầu tư, giao dịch hay các loại khác do TradingView cung cấp hoặc xác nhận. Đọc thêm tại Điều khoản Sử dụng.